If you get an ACK, it should be in the system.

Whether you will get into the airways system with an OCAS-IFR FP is another matter.

You can file an IFR FP from say Lydd to Bournemouth at FL040, via SAM or whatever. This goes to Eurocontrol allright. But if you try to call up London Control for an airways entry, they won't want to know. My very limited experience with this kind of stuff is that there is no way to elevate IFR-OCAS FPs into a proper airways flight.

But that is not the same thing as it getting lost.

Unless somebody at Eurocontrol looks at it, realises it is OCAS, and deletes it from the computer after the initial distribution?? Then, the departure+destination will have a copy but nobody enroute will know about you.

How exactly did it get "lost" i.e. who exactly told you they didn't have it?
